Cost Comparison: Group Vs Private
The cost comparison between group and private Pilates classes reveals a significant difference in the investment required for each option. Group Pilates classes typically offer a more budget-friendly option, with prices ranging from $15 to $40 per session, depending on the location and the instructor’s expertise. These classes accommodate multiple clients simultaneously, allowing the cost to be divided among participants, making it a more economical choice for individuals on a tight budget.
In contrast, private Pilates classes are tailored to an individual’s specific needs and goals, resulting in a personalized experience with one-on-one attention from the instructor. This individualized approach comes at a higher price point, typically ranging from $50 to $150 per session. While private classes may be more expensive, they offer personalized feedback, customized routines, and the undivided attention of the instructor, which can be beneficial for those with specific health concerns or fitness goals that require close supervision and guidance. Ultimately, the decision between group and private Pilates classes will depend on personal preferences, budget constraints, and fitness objectives.
